This textbook has been designed to meet the needs of B.Sc. Fourth Semester students of Chemistry as p er Common Minimum Syllabus for Major course prescribed for Patna University and other Universities and Colleges under the recommended National Education Policy 2020 in Bihar.
Maintaining the traditional approach to the subject, the book is comprehensively divided into three sections - Inorganic Chemistry, Organic Chemistry, and Physical Chemistry.
Inorganic Chemistry delves into the periodic table, the chemistry of elements across various blocks, including the intriguing behaviour of transition metals, noble gases, lanthanides, and actinides. The exploration of periodic trends, complex formation, and industrial applications such as the Haber process for ammonia manufacture enriches this section.
Organic Chemistry introduces essential functional groups, including alcohols, phenols, ethers, aldehydes, ketones, and carboxylic acids, along with their nomenclature, preparation, and reactions. The section also highlights significant organic reactions such as the Beckmann rearrangement and Michael addition, providing a thorough understanding of how organic compounds behave and interact.
In Physical Chemistry, students will engage with phase equilibria, conductance, and electrochemical cells, offering in-depth knowledge about thermodynamic principles, equilibrium constants, and their practical applications in real-world scenarios. The study of various laws such as Nernst's distribution and the intricate workings of electrochemical cells make this section an indispensable part of the curriculum.
